Abstract: The Rice Planthopper was one of the main insect pests in rice production in China at present. The long-distance migration, which including take-off, flight and landing was the results of biological evolution and environmental stress, especially the food shortage, which affected by physiological station, ecological situation, insect source and other factors. Weather system, Meteorological factors, geographic features, and other factors were related to migration progress, in which the low-level jet stream could be used as monitoring migration of rice Planthopper in warning parameters, combined with the sources of Rice Planthoppers to predicted the landing-area. Migration parameter and model could accurately elucidate the rice Planthopper from take-off, flight, landing immigration of migratory behavior dynamics, simulation from the insect source, flying height, flight time, flight trajectory, to provide scientific basis for prevention of rice Planthopper.
